What do the most common examples of parking lot damage actually look like?
Understanding each defect visually is the fastest way to judge whether you are looking at a cosmetic issue or a structural failure in progress.
Potholes appear as bowl-shaped cavities with jagged edges, sometimes extending all the way to the base layer. They are the end-stage of unresolved cracking and base failure; a small patch can run a few hundred dollars, but deferred repair can become significantly more expensive once the base collapses.
Alligator (fatigue) cracking looks exactly like its name: interconnected cracks forming a pattern similar to alligator scales, concentrated in wheel paths. According to the Asphalt Institute, this pattern indicates excessive deflection over an unstable or saturated subgrade. Surface treatment alone will not fix it; full-depth repair is required.
Longitudinal, block, and transverse cracks run parallel, in rectangular grids, or perpendicular to traffic direction. Longitudinal cracks often precede alligator cracking. Block cracking typically signals binder hardening from age and UV exposure. All three allow water infiltration, which accelerates base saturation.
Rutting and shoving are deformation defects. Rutting creates channelized depressions along wheel paths; shoving produces wave-like ridges, usually where vehicles brake or turn. Both are linked to concentrated axle loads from heavy commercial vehicles at entrances and dumpster approaches.
Raveling starts as fine aggregate loss, leaving small pock marks, then progresses to a rough, jagged surface as larger particles break free. Asphalt is petroleum-based, and oil or gasoline leaks chemically dissolve the binder, accelerating aggregate loss in parking stalls and drive aisles.
Edge deterioration shows up as crumbling or breaking along the lot perimeter, where lateral support is absent. Settlement and sinkage create low spots, often called bird baths, that collect standing water. Bleeding appears as shiny, dark patches where excess binder migrates to the surface, becoming slippery in wet weather.
Pro Tip: Hairline cracks less than 1/4 inch wide that do not show vertical displacement are typically non-structural. Cracks wider than 1/2 inch, cracks with vertical movement, or any interconnected alligator pattern signal structural distress. A quick surface patch over structural damage will fail within one season.
Where does parking lot damage tend to start?
Damage rarely distributes evenly across a lot. Knowing the hotspots lets you focus inspections where deterioration accelerates fastest.
Entrances and exits take the hardest punishment. Turning and braking loads apply horizontal stress that standard lot pavement is often not designed to handle, especially when delivery or refuse trucks use the same access points as passenger vehicles.
Drive aisles and wheel paths accumulate fatigue cracking over time because the same strip of pavement absorbs repeated loading cycles. Alligator cracking almost always originates here before spreading outward.
Dumpster approaches and loading zones are the most concentrated damage zones in any commercial lot. Refuse and delivery trucks exert axle loads far beyond what standard lot pavement is designed for, producing rutting and shoving that returns quickly after surface-only repairs.
Lot edges and islands lack lateral confinement. Without a stable curb or adequate base width, edges crumble progressively, and the failure migrates inward.
Catch basins and low-grade areas are drainage-critical. If water remains standing 30–60 minutes after rainfall, the subgrade is being repeatedly saturated, which is the most reliable early warning of future base failure.
Mapping bird-bath locations after a storm is one of the most cost-effective diagnostic steps a property manager can take. Areas that pond repeatedly point directly to grading or drainage deficiencies that must be corrected before any durable repair will hold.
ADA ramps and accessible routes are both a safety and a compliance concern. Settlement, edge crumbling, and surface cracking at ramp transitions create trip hazards and potential ADA violations.
How urgent is each defect? A triage guide for property managers
Not every crack demands the same response. This matrix helps you prioritize spending and avoid both under-reaction and unnecessary emergency calls.
| Urgency | Defect Examples | Recommended Action |
|---|---|---|
| Immediate | Deep potholes, severe alligator cracking, ADA ramp failure, upheaval | Barricade the area; schedule repair within days |
| High | Moderate alligator cracking, rutting/shoving, settlement with cracking | Schedule structural assessment within 2–4 weeks |
| Medium | Block cracking, longitudinal cracks, edge deterioration, raveling | Plan repair within the current season |
| Low / Monitor | Hairline surface cracks, minor fading, light raveling | Document and re-inspect at next scheduled cadence |
The preventive-maintenance cost-savings rule applies directly here: catching a defect at the “Medium” level and sealing it costs a fraction of waiting until it reaches “Immediate” structural failure. Scheduled preventive maintenance consistently avoids large-scale reconstruction costs.
Documentation checklist for every defect you find:
- Photograph with a ruler or coin for scale
- Record GPS coordinates or mark on a lot diagram
- Note date, time, and weather conditions
- Estimate approximate length, width, and depth
- Identify the nearest landmark or stall number
- Log whether the defect has changed since the last inspection
Twice-yearly inspections in spring and fall, plus event-driven checks after major storms, give you the documentation trail that supports both budget planning and liability defense.
Which repair matches which defect?
Choosing the wrong treatment wastes money and often accelerates failure. The table below maps common defects to appropriate repairs.
| Defect | Recommended Treatment | Expected Life | Rough Cost Range |
|---|---|---|---|
| Hairline / non-structural cracks | Hot-applied rubberized crack sealing | 3–5 years | Low |
| Structural / moving cracks | Hot-applied rubberized sealant + base investigation | 3 years | Low–Moderate |
| Alligator cracking | Full-depth patch or reconstruction | — | Moderate–High |
| Potholes | Hot-mix permanent patch; cold patch as temporary only | 5–15 years (hot) | Low–Moderate |
| Rutting / shoving | Mill and overlay or full-depth repair | — | Moderate–High |
| Raveling | Sealcoating (early stage); overlay (advanced) | 3 years | Low–Moderate |
| Surface oxidation / bleeding | Sealcoating | 2–4 years | Low |
| Edge deterioration | Edge repair + base stabilization | 5 years | Low–Moderate |
| Faded striping / ADA markings | Restriping with traffic-grade paint | 2–4 years | Low |
Hot-applied rubberized crack sealant outperforms simple fillers for moving cracks because it flexes with thermal cycles rather than re-opening each winter. Cold patch is a temporary measure only; it is appropriate for emergency pothole filling but should be followed by a permanent hot-mix repair when conditions allow.
Pro Tip: If a pothole returns at the same location within one season, the root cause is almost certainly a drainage or base problem, not a surface deficiency. Insist that any contractor investigate the base before patching again.
How should you structure inspections and choose a contractor?
A repeatable inspection program is the operational backbone of any parking lot maintenance plan.
Inspection cadence:
- Spring inspection — assess freeze-thaw damage, clear drains, map new cracks and bird baths, photograph all changes since fall
- Fall inspection — seal cracks before winter, confirm drainage is clear, document any rutting or edge deterioration
- Post-storm checks — map ponding locations within 30–60 minutes of rainfall; log any new or worsened defects
- After major events — inspect after heavy snow removal, flooding, or incidents involving heavy vehicles
Budget planning: Apply the $1-saves-$4–$5 rule as your baseline justification for a maintenance line item. A simple per-square-foot maintenance budget reviewed annually against your inspection logs keeps spending predictable and avoids emergency reconstruction costs.
Contractor checklist — questions to ask before signing:
- Proof of liability insurance and workers’ compensation
- Written warranty terms for materials and workmanship
- Material specifications (mix design, sealant type, compaction standards)
- References from comparable commercial properties
- Documented scope of work with unit pricing
- Whether base investigation is included for recurring failures
- Timeline and traffic management plan
Red flags include contractors who quote only surface treatments for alligator cracking, refuse to provide material specs, or cannot supply references from commercial lot work. What preventive maintenance tasks extend your lot’s life most?
A structured maintenance schedule prevents the majority of common parking lot issues from reaching structural severity.
| Season | Priority Tasks |
|---|---|
| Spring | Clear and inspect all catch basins and drain inlets; map bird baths; document freeze-thaw cracking; schedule crack sealing |
| Summer | Sealcoating and restriping; address oil-stain areas before sealing |
| Fall | Hot-applied crack sealing before cold weather; confirm drainage is clear; photograph lot condition for year-end records |
| Winter prep | Mark curbs and islands for snow removal crews; avoid steel-blade plowing directly on sealcoated surfaces |
Sealcoating protects against UV oxidation and slows petroleum penetration into the binder. For lots with heavy vehicle traffic or frequent oil drips, asphalt sealing against oil and water damage is a first-line defense that extends the interval between costly overlays. For persistent oil stains before sealing, removing oil from asphalt before applying a sealer is critical; sealing over active contamination reduces adhesion and shortens sealer life.
Pro Tip: Sealcoating a structurally sound lot every 3–4 years is protective. Sealcoating a lot with active alligator cracking or base failure is cosmetic only and will not prevent further deterioration. Confirm structural integrity before scheduling a seal program.
